Declan Donnelly is braving a long haul flight with his two-month-old daughter, as he heads out to Australia to kick off filming for Im A Celebrity… Get Me Out Of Here!
Looking like one proud dad, the 43-year-old scooped the little one up in his arms before heading off to Heathrow Airport.
Dec couldnt wipe the smile off his face as he cosied into his baby girl, who was resting her little head on his shoulder.
The star had made sure the tot was all wrapped up, as she looked adorable in a pink baby-grow and grey blanket.
Dec was joined by his wife Ali, who is also going to be travelling to Australia with her family.
The pair carefully unloaded their car and could be seen dragging their luggage towards the terminal before setting off on their adventure.

Both Ali and Dec appeared to be in high spirits as they said goodbye to their loved ones in the car park.
This year, Dec will be joined by Holly Willoughby as his Im A Celeb co-host, as she will be filling in for Ant McPartlin while he finishes his treatment.
The This Morning presenter has already left England for Australia after treating her kids to a Five Guys shake.
She too will be taking her family with her, as she revealed all three of her children and her husband were planning on staying Down Under.
The star said: Youre sort of working out the logistics of how youre going to go, and how long for and taking the kids – the kids are coming with me – and I was speaking to the school.
And then Dan, and my mum and dad are coming out for a bit. And then suddenly its all sorted logistically.
Scarlett Moffatt will also be making her return for the spin-off show Extra Camp, with Joe Swash.
She spoke about her excitement to have Holly on board, and how relieved she is to have another girl around.
The 28-year-old told Metro.co.uk: I havent [spoken to Holly much]. It is very testosterone based because theres a lot of men, so Im excited for there to be another woman.

I think it will be really fun and Im really excited because shes never been over or seen it.
Its going to be exciting watching her see everything for the first time, especially the smells because nothing prepares you for the smells.
While no celebrities have yet been confirmed for the series, it is rumoured that Inbetweeners star Emily Atack, X Factor runner-up Fleur East and The Vamps James McVey will be entering the jungle.
